The median age of Albania's population has risen significantly from 26.2 in 2000 to a projected 40.1 by 2030. This sharp increase reflects Albania's ongoing demographic shift, driven by declining birth rates, emigration, and longer life expectancy. By 2020, the median age surpassed 35, indicating a maturing population. The trend suggests an aging society, which may lead to economic challenges related to workforce shortages and increased demand for elderly care. This demographic transition is expected to continue, with the median age reaching over 40 by 2030.
